Retrofit, Repair and Rehabilitation

ABS Consulting has successfully upgraded or designed hundreds of structures and equipment, ranging from small un-reinforced masonry buildings to 40-story, steel-frame high rises. We have upgraded historical buildings that are on the National Register and applied innovative seismic retrofit techniques, such as base-isolation and energy-dissipating systems. With our extensive retrofit experience, we are able to develop rehabilitation programs that allow buildings to remain in use during construction, and preserve the existing architectural finishes and details when necessary. We have prepared seismic design and evaluation criteria for use by major corporations and government agencies, including the United States Department of Energy.

Progressive Collapse

Progressive collapse, the failure mechanism for the Alfred P. Murrah Federal Building following the Oklahoma City bombing, occurs when a primary structural element fails. This results in the collapse of adjoining structural elements, which in turn causes additional failure and collapse.

Progressive collapse failures are easily identified by resulting damage that is very disproportionate to the original cause. For example, weaknesses inherent in a building structure not designed for say, blast loading, result in considerably more damage and collapse than otherwise. If blast loading had been considered in the original design of a building, the potential for progressive collapse might have been prevented.

ABS Consulting has completed numerous progressive collapse evaluations for various clients, including the U.S. Federal General Services Administration (GSA), for buildings such as the Regional Office Building, Central Office Building, and Lafayette Building in Washington, D.C., the Metzenbaum Courthouse in Cleveland, the Kansas City Courthouse, and the Minton Capehart Building in Indianapolis.

These evaluations resulted in the development of selected structural retrofits utilizing the Progressive Collapse Analysis and Design Guidelines for New Federal Office Buildings and Major Modernization Projects. These guidelines specify requirements for the analysis, the load combinations to be utilized, as well as the acceptance criteria by which to judge the vulnerability of the structures. It is a standard used in the field of progressive collapse analysis, which coupled with our years of engineering knowledge and experience with various types of extreme structural loadings (such as earthquake and blast), allows us to provide our customers with the latest state-of-the-art, yet practical and cost effective solutions to minimize or prevent such catastrophic building failures.

Construction Management

Experience ranges from coordinating and supervising the preparation of construction bid documents through complete project management and construction field management responsibilities on behalf of the owner. This group provides:

  • Project management of planning and design tasks

  • Coordination and supervision of preparation of construction documents

  • Preparation of engineering cost estimates

  • Preparation of construction phasing plans

  • Preparation of construction bid packages

  • Evaluation of general contractor bids and recommendation of general contractors

  • Project controls during the construction phase include daily inspections, reviewing and resolving requests for information (RFIs), change orders (COs) and shop drawings, and reviewing and approving contractor Applications for Payment

  • Public funding requirement verification

  • Project close-out activities involving resolution of punch-lists and approval of final payments to contractors
